Most families don't struggle with a reset routine for after vacation because they're doing it wrong — they struggle because nobody handed them a system.

Below is a calm, practical way to think about it — not a rigid program, just a handful of ideas you can borrow tonight and adjust for your own family.

Label like you'll forget

Because you will, and so will everyone else. Clear labels turn a shared closet from a mystery into a system anyone in the family can maintain without you.

Batch the boring stuff

Errands, emails, and forms are cheaper in bulk. Grouping the small administrative tasks into one window beats letting them interrupt your day fifteen times.

One in, one out

The fastest way to keep clutter from creeping back is a quiet trade: a new toy in, an old one out. It keeps volume flat without a single big purge.

Make the default visible

A checklist taped where the task happens — the morning routine on the fridge, the packing list by the door — outsources your memory to the wall and ends the reminding.

A simple place to start

First, start smaller than feels necessary — momentum beats ambition. Next, put it somewhere the whole family can see it. Then, give it two weeks before you judge whether it's working.
